What the book is doing
A Cigarette Clew; Or, 'Salted' For a Million plunges readers into a classic early 20th-century detective adventure starring the iconic Nick Carter and his assistant, Patsy. The narrative ignites when Carter, fresh from a Western pursuit, confronts a perilous swindling scheme involving a fraudulent mining operation. Central to the mystery is John Lansing, a young man who barely survived an attempt on his life by the cunning con artist Yasmar, who seeks to seize Lansing's family fortune. As Carter and Patsy delve deeper, they uncover a web of deceit and danger, with Yasmar and his cohorts escalating their threats to silence the renowned detective, setting the stage for a thrilling battle of wits and daring escapades.
Key Themes
Justice vs. Crime
This is the overarching theme of the novel, typical of detective fiction. It explores the constant battle between those who uphold the law and moral order (Nick Carter) and those who seek to subvert it for personal gain (Yasmar). The narrative consistently reinforces the idea that crime, no matter how cleverly conceived, will ultimately be exposed and punished.
Deception and Trust
The entire plot hinges on deception: Yasmar's elaborate 'salting' of the mine, his false pretenses to control Lansing's fortune, and the various tricks he employs to evade capture. Conversely, the theme explores the importance of trust, particularly Lansing's trust in Nick Carter to uncover the truth and deliver justice.
